Future comprehensive development road map for standard LED displays(Outdoor P6/P8/P10, full color storefront displays, and general indoor commercial screens):
Standard displays do not aim for ultra high resolution or ultra fine pixel pitched, the optimization goal is not to outperform high end screens in image quality, but to reduce the customer’s total cost of ownership through energy savings, reduced maintenance, lower installation costs, hassle free regulatory compliance, and flexible supply options. This represents a shift from competing solely on module unit prices to offering a comprehensive value for money advantage. The approach is broken down into five key areas, hardware optimization, structural optimization, control system and software optimization, supply chain cost optimization, and solution and business model optimization.
I.Optimization of light emitting and driving hardware(Energy saving + reliability):
(1)Drive solution upgrade: common cathode replacing traditional common anode:
①Optimization benefits: power consumption is reduced by 30% to 40% at the same brightness level, lowering long term electricity costs for the customer, lower chip operating temperatures slow down LED degradation, thereby extending the lifespan of the entire screen.
②Positioning: not a premium product with a price markup, but a standard model upgraded with a high quality screen. It emphasizes long term cost efficiency and is ideal for overseas contractors and clients running long term advertising operations.
(2)Optimized LED selection, rejecting ultra low cost components:
①For standard outdoor screens, prioritize the use of high durability, low degradation, reputable domestic LED beads(Such ad those from Nation Star)rather than cheap alternatives, optimize color temperature consistency to minimize the need for future color matching repairs.
②Differentiate between two tiers, a high value, volume driven model and a long lasting, weather resistant model, to offer customers tiered choices.
(3)IC optimization:
①Utilizes a cost effective yet stable energy saving IC and incorporates automatic current gain control, delivers full brightness during the day and maintains accurate color at low brightness levels, while supporting automatic dimming via ambient light sensing.
(4)Power Optimization:
Upgrade to a high efficiency power supply(Such as Mean Well or an equivalent model)to reduce no load losses, ensure compatibility with a wide voltage range to accommodate regions with unstable voltage or under voltage issues(Rural areas in Africa and Southeast Asia)thereby lowering the power supply return/repair rate.
II.Cabinet and Structural optimization(Reducing logistics, installation and maintenance costs):
(1)Lightweight die cast aluminum / thin walled steel housing design:
The weight optimized design reduce costs associated with steel structures, lifting, and shipping weight, making it highly advantageous for DDP export solutions, the cabinets features standardized dimensions and is compatible with universal lifting components.
(2)Maintenance method optimization, magnetic module maintenance prior to deployment.
Outdoor high altitude maintenance requires neither a crane nor the dismantling of the entire cabinet, the ability for a single person to quickly replace modules significantly reduces overseas after labor costs, an intangible value that is highly important to engineering clients.
(3)Optimization of protection and weather resistance(For complex overseas climates):
①Optimization of potting and waterproof rubber ring processes to enhance resistance to moisture, salt spray(For coastal regions)and dust/sand(For the Middle East)
②Optimized passive cooling reduces the need for customers to install additional air conditioning.
③Corrosion resistant sheet metal and oxidation resistant connectors reduce failure rates in high temperature, high humidity regions.
(4)Modularization and Standardization:
Modules, power supplies, and receiving cards are designed for maximum standardization and interchangeability customers can perform repairs by stocking only a small number of spare parts, eliminating the need to hoard a wide variety of specifications, thereby reducing inventory pressure.
III.Control system and low cost intelligent optimization(Added value at no extra cost):
(1)Standard automatic brightness adjustment based on ambient light.
High brightness during the day and automatic dimming at night offer two key benefits, energy saving and compliance with international regulation on light pollution. Since many cities mandate this for project approval, screens lacking dimming capabilities will struggle to gain deployment in the future.
(2)Low cost cloud cluster management:
Utilize cost effective cloud based playback and control solutions from Nova Star or Colorlight for remote program deployment, scheduled power on/off, voltage and temperature monitoring, and fault alerts.
